DANCING On Ice’s Rebekah Vardy performed a jaw-dropping aerial move as she practised outdoors with skating partner Andy Buchanan.

The telly star was bravely lifted high into the air as the couple prepared for Sunday’s show without their skates on.

The terrifying stunt caused Myleene Klass to black out this series but Rebekah, 39, nailed it during her last skate when she wowed fans in a Friends inspired routine.

Speaking on This Morning the WAG revealed she had been practising the move, where the skater is lowered and raised until their head is perilously close to the ice.

Asked how she plucked up the courage to take on such a risky move, Rebekah told Alison Hammond and Dermot O’Leary: “I loved it.

“I’m an adrenaline junkie and Andy just said, ‘how do you feel about doing it’? I jumped at it.
